I made some adjustments in translating things over to piano, including the following:
- I lowered the RH an octave and raised the LH an octave on the first page so that the chords would sound better in the middle register (rather than too high/too low).
- I changed the pickup pattern from a sextuplet into a 5-tuplet for ease of playing.
- While m29 and m31 have whole-note Layer 2 chords, I used a single layer and a quarter-note chord in m27 because I didn't think pedal usage would sound good in m27 compared to m29/31.
- I'm not totally sure whether there is actually an Eb in m38 RH and a Bb in m39 RH in the original, but I added them anyway in because I thought the chords sounded better with them.
